Successful Study Approaches for Exam Readiness
To enhance exam preparation in chemistry, students should adopt effective study strategies that encourage understanding and retention of material. One key approach is to create a structured study schedule, allocating specific times for different topics while ensuring regular review sessions. Implementing active learning techniques, such as distilling concepts in one's own copyright or teaching the material to a peer, can greatly improve comprehension.
Furthermore, students should integrate practice problems, as these solidify knowledge and reveal areas that demand further attention. Working with varied resources, including textbooks, online platforms, and study groups, fosters a deeper understanding of complex concepts. Employing mnemonic devices or visual aids can also enhance memory retention.
In conclusion, students should emphasize a balanced study environment—reducing distractions and guaranteeing adequate breaks—to improve focus and avoid burnout. By implementing these strategies, students can efficiently prepare for their chemistry exams, positioning themselves for success.

What Qualifications Should I Seek When Choosing a Chemistry Tutor?
When choosing a chemistry tutor, you should prioritize qualifications including a strong educational foundation in chemistry, relevant teaching experience, effective communication skills, and a strong track record of helping students attain their academic goals.
What's the Ideal Timeframe to Start Tutoring Before an Exam?
In comprehensive guide an ideal scenario, students should start tutoring sessions at least 4-6 weeks before an exam. This timeframe allows for complete review, practice of complex concepts, and enough time to address any lingering questions or challenges.
Is Online Tutoring Just as Effective as In-Person Sessions?
Research indicates that remote tutoring sessions can be as effective as traditional sessions, as long as the tutor maintains active student engagement and utilizes the right tools. Student preferences and learning styles may influence effectiveness, however.
How Much Do Chemistry Tutoring Services Typically Cost?
Average pricing of chemistry tutoring services spans from $25 to $100 per hour, based on factors such as the tutor's experience, location, and whether the sessions are conducted online or in person.
